详细描述
Recent studies suggest the employment of 'conscious' sedation for critically high - risk patients (2), showing more efficacy then deep sedation (3). From this point of view it's important to consider both the choice of sedative drugs and the way to administer them to maintain the constant 'conscious' sedation level that the investigators wanted.
This research compares two different procedures for sedation therapy: through a randomized and blind controlled trial the interventional group will collect patients receiving sedatives from enteral way (4, 5, 6). In the control arm, sedation administration forecasts intravenous injection (7), recognised like the best practice in the most of intensive care units of the world.
To consider two different clinical approach for administration the investigators have to use different molecules: in the control arm propofol and midazolam will be continuously administered through intravenous injection with daily suspension (7); in the intervention arm the investigators will administer melatonin like a physiological hypnotic inductor (6), the continuous 'conscious' sedation will be maintained through hydroxyzine and eventually lorazepam (4), and all the active principles will be given by enteral administration.
The goal of the study is to compare intravenous injection versus enteral sedative drugs administration, analysing their efficacy and the feasibility to maintain constant the appropriate sedation level (RASS measured = RASS wished ±1) (8) in high - risk patients admitted in Intensive Care Unit (2), purposing to conserve a 'conscious' sedation level compatibly with the needed cares, invasive procedures, and medical and nursing surveillance.
MATERIALS AND METHODS Prospective, randomized and controlled multicentric, single blind trial. 入选标准
- •High Risk Patients (Ventilation days assessment >3, SAPS II >32).
- •Until 24 h after ICU admission
- •Age > 18 years
排除标准
- •Neurosurgical patients
- •Allergy to medications used in the study
- •CNS diseases (epilepsy, ictus, dementia, anoxic coma...)
- •Liver encephalopathy (Child C)
- •Previous psychiatric or cognitive pathology
- •Absolute contraindications to use enteral route (acceptable NGT, digiunostomy, ileostomy)
- •Pregnant patients or in breast-feeding
- •DNR patients
结局指标
主要结局
Percent of efficacy, measured by observed RASS = desired RASS ± 1.
时间窗: One year
次要结局
- Sedation protocol effectiveness: percentage of "protocol violation days" on the total of ICU days.(One year)
- Delirium and coma free days (respectively negative CAM-ICU and RASS > - 3 in all daily observations until 28° ICU day) (11)(One year)
- Ventilation free days (12)(One year)
- Nursing evaluation of sedation adequacy (communication skills, cooperation, environment tolerance) (13)(One year)
- Overall ICU and hospital mortality, absolute mortality after 1 year from ICU discharge.(24 months)
- Sedative drugs costs.(One year)
- Indirect inefficacy markers(One year)
